It took a long time coming for the men from Anfield to lift the Premier League title but better late then never.

Liverpool’s dream run in the 2019-20 season made it to the record books as Jurgen Klopp’s side became the earliest champions in Premier League history, clinching the title with seven games still to play when Manchester City were beaten at Stamford Bridge in June.

Frank Lampard’s Chelsea were the visitors at the Anfield taking on Liverpool before the trophy was presented to the Champions of England. Klopp’s men lifted the trophy in a special muted ceremony on the Kop following the triumph over the blues in a 5-3 victory in their last home game.

You could say that the Reds have been waiting for this day since the 25th of June but the red half of Merseyside have been craving for this title for the last 3 decades.

Though the fans couldn’t make it to stadium but they left no stones unturned. The red sky with an enormous amount of fireworks and pyrotechnics lit up the night sky. A group of fans ignored the Reds plea of celebrating at home and let off the red flares outside the Anfield.

From Alisson Becker, the veteran Goalkeeper to astonishing titans such as Mohamed Salah, Trent Alexander Arnold, Sadio Mane and company gave it all on the pitch and their hard work and zeal paid off in style.

Klopp’s message to the fans, “Everything would be better with fans but we’ve known for six months it would not be possible but I didn’t think we’d even do this a few months ago,”

‘I couldn’t be happier, it would be perfect if the stadium would be full but we cannot change it. We do it for them.’

The Reds had a phenomenal season despite all the peaks and valleys they have been through this season. They have proved what they are capable of everytime they were put to test.
